Balco signs an agreement for the supply of balconies to two cruise ships

Balco has signed an agreement for the production and delivery of balconies for two cruise ships with Meyer Werft. The agreements include new balconies worth approximately SEK 140 million. The start of the projects will be in 2020 and 2021, respectively. One order was included in the company’s order intake and order backlog in Q4 2019, while the second order will be included in the order intake and order backlog in Q1 2020.

Balco has signed an agreement with Meyer Werft on the production and installation of balconies for two cruise ships. The order value amounts to approximately SEK 140 million. The vessels are copies of those that Balco has previously delivered to the same customer. The order value for one boat will be included in the order intake for Q4 2019, while the other boat’s order value will be included in the order intake for Q1 2020. The projects are expected to contribute to sales from the end of 2020, as well as in 2021 and 2022. Each project is expected to take one year. to complete from project start.

”The order from Meyer Werft is a confirmation that we have established ourselves as a supplier of quality products with a good delivery capacity even within the Maritime segment. We see continued growth opportunities in this segment”, says Kenneth Lundahl, President and CEO of Balco, in a comment.
